Agricultural land — Area in Kazakhstan
Kazakhstan: Agricultural land — Area was 213,784 1000 ha in 2024. ▬ Flat
Agricultural land — Area in Kazakhstan, 1992–2024
Source: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ations. Measured in 1000 ha.
Analysis
Kazakhstan recorded 213,784 1000 ha for agricultural land — area in 2024.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 1.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, agricultural land — area in Kazakhstan peaked at 221,747 1000 ha in 1993 and was at its lowest, 210,783 1000 ha, in 2009.
That places Kazakhstan 9th out of 237 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the top 10%.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 217,952 1000 ha | 215,075 1000 ha | 221,747 1000 ha | 8 |
| 2000s | 212,625 1000 ha | 210,783 1000 ha | 215,393 1000 ha | 10 |
| 2010s | 216,416 1000 ha | 214,453 1000 ha | 217,162 1000 ha | 10 |
| 2020s | 214,385 1000 ha | 213,784 1000 ha | 214,907 1000 ha | 5 |

About this data
The FAOSTAT Land Use domain contains data on twenty-one land use categories and twenty-three categories of irrigation and agricultural practices. Data are available yearly and by country, regional and global levels. The domain includes Land Use Indicators providing information on the percentage share of agricultural and forest land, and their sub-components, including irrigated areas and areas under organic agriculture, within a country land use matrix. Data are available at country, regional and global level, for the following elements: (in percentage) i) Share in Land area; ii) Share in Agricultural land, iii) Share in Cropland; and iv) Share in Forest land; (in ha/pc) v) Area per capita.
